HERMON – Greta Adeline (Drinkwater) Reynolds, 95, passed away June 17, 2009, at a Brewer health care facility. She was born Dec. 28, 1913, in Hampden, one of 11 children of Thomas and Nettie (Crosby) Drinkwater Sr. She was a devoted homemaker and caregiver, and built her life around her family. Greta is survived by four devoted sons and five daughters-in-law, Ronald Sr. and Donna, Terrance and Patricia, James and Gaynor, all of Hermon, Steven and Florance of Levant, and Margaret of Otis; her brother, Thomas Drinkwater Jr. of Milford; a sister, Charlotte Martin of Kenduskeag; 14 grandchildren, 24 great-grandchildren and three great-great-granddaughters. Greta was predeceased by her husband, Victor H. Reynolds, in 1971; her daughter, Roberta, in 2000; her son, Dennis Sr., in 2005; her grandson, John, in 1965; her brothers, Harold, Perley, Donald, Leslie, Alton and David; and sisters, Helen Martin and Dorothy Martin. She was also predeceased by Francis B. Duffy of Bangor, in 2003, a special friend of later years. The family thanks the staff of Brewer Rehabilitation and Living Center for the care given to their mother for the past nine years. Graveside services will be held 3 p.m. Monday, June 22, at Snow’s Corner Cemetery, Hermon, with the Rev. Garnett Chute, pastor of Hermon Baptist Church, officiating.
